What Counts as Cyber Crime in Banking?

Cyber crime in banking covers any offence that uses a computer, mobile device or network to defraud a bank, its customers or its systems. In practice the overwhelming majority of cases do not involve hackers breaking encryption. They involve a fraudster persuading a genuine customer to hand over credentials, or hijacking the second authentication factor.

Understanding this distinction is the first thing an examiner wants to see. The technology is only the channel; the real vulnerability is human trust. That is why customer awareness sits alongside firewalls as a core control in every regulatory framework.

Common Types of Cyber Crime in Banking

Examiners love typology questions, so you must be able to name each attack and describe how it works in a sentence. The families below cover the bulk of what appears in both the question paper and the real fraud register.

  • Phishing — fake emails, websites or links that mimic a bank to harvest login credentials and card data.
  • Vishing — voice phishing, where a caller impersonates a bank, RBI or KYC official and pressures the victim into sharing an OTP or PIN.
  • Smishing — the same trick delivered by SMS, often carrying a malicious link or a fake "account blocked" warning.
  • Card skimming and cloning — a hidden device at an ATM or POS terminal copies magnetic-stripe data to create a duplicate card.
  • SIM swap fraud — the criminal obtains a duplicate SIM to intercept OTPs sent to the victim's number.
  • Ransomware and malware — malicious software encrypts a bank's or business's systems and demands payment to restore access.
  • Money mule and malicious APK fraud — stolen funds are routed through unwitting third-party accounts, and fake apps installed outside official stores steal data or hijack sessions.

The Information Technology Act 2000 and Key Offences

The Information Technology Act 2000 is the primary law governing cyber crime and electronic commerce in India, and it was substantially strengthened by the IT (Amendment) Act 2008. It gives legal recognition to electronic records and digital signatures, and it defines penalties for a range of computer-related offences that map directly onto banking fraud.

For the exam, your job is to take a fraud scenario and pin it to the correct section. The provisions below come up most often.

Section What it covers Banking relevance
Section 43Civil liability and damages for unauthorised access, downloading or damaging data.Compensation route for data theft and tampering.
Section 43ACompensation where a body corporate fails to protect sensitive personal data.Holds banks accountable for data-security lapses.
Section 66Punishment for computer-related offences done dishonestly or fraudulently, such as hacking.Core hacking and unauthorised-access offence.
Section 66CIdentity theft — misuse of passwords, OTPs, electronic signatures or unique IDs.Account-takeover and OTP-misuse cases.
Section 66DCheating by personation using a computer resource.Directly covers phishing and vishing.
Section 72APenalty for disclosure of information in breach of a lawful contract.Insider and vendor data-leak situations.

The Act also empowers the appointment of adjudicating officers and establishes the appellate framework for cyber disputes. For bankers, Sections 66C and 66D are the workhorses because they speak to the impersonation and identity-theft tactics behind almost every account takeover. RBI Cyber Security Framework and CERT-In

The RBI Cyber Security Framework, issued in June 2016, requires every bank to maintain a board-approved cyber security policy that is distinct from its broader IT policy. It mandates a baseline set of controls, continuous surveillance, and security arrangements scaled to each bank's risk profile and digital footprint.

A central requirement is a Security Operations Centre (SOC) for round-the-clock monitoring and rapid incident response. The framework obliges banks to report cyber incidents to the RBI within a defined window — typically within two to six hours of detection — and to maintain a tested cyber crisis management plan. For the exact reporting timelines applicable in the current cycle, always confirm the latest RBI circular and the relevant IIBF notification.

CERT-In, the Indian Computer Emergency Response Team, operates under the Ministry of Electronics and Information Technology (MeitY) and is the national nodal agency for responding to cyber security incidents. It issues alerts and advisories, and banks must coordinate with it and report incidents in line with its directions.

Other pillars you should be able to list include:

  • Multi-factor authentication for sensitive transactions and privileged access.
  • Network segmentation to contain the blast radius of any breach.
  • Vulnerability assessment and penetration testing (VAPT) on a regular cycle.
  • Vendor and outsourcing risk management, since third parties are a frequent weak link.
  • Customer awareness programmes as a frontline defence against social engineering.

The RBI also supervises banks through dedicated cyber security and IT examination teams. Customer Protection and Fraud Reporting Measures

The RBI Customer Protection circular of 2017 limits a customer's financial liability in unauthorised electronic banking transactions, and it is one of the most testable topics in the entire syllabus. The core principle is zero liability: where the loss is due to bank negligence or a system fault, the customer bears nothing, regardless of when they report it.

Zero liability also applies where third-party fraud occurs through no fault of the bank or the customer, provided the customer reports it within three working days of receiving the bank's communication. Limited liability applies when reporting is delayed, with the cap rising as the delay increases. The loss falls entirely on the customer only where it results from their own negligence — such as sharing a PIN or OTP — and even then only until the fraud is reported.

The reporting and redress channels every banker should know are:

  • National Cyber Crime Reporting Portal (cybercrime.gov.in) and the financial-fraud helpline 1930.
  • Bank fraud reporting through registered email, phone banking or the branch, triggering immediate account freezing.
  • RBI Ombudsman scheme for complaints left unresolved after the bank's reply or 30 days.
  • Reversal timelines — banks must credit the disputed amount within ten working days of notification in eligible cases.

Common Mistakes Candidates Make

A handful of avoidable errors cost marks year after year. Watch for these:

  • Confusing 66C with 66D — remember 66C is identity theft, while 66D is cheating by personation. Phishing and vishing are charged primarily under 66D.
  • Mixing up vishing and smishing — vishing is by voice call; smishing is by SMS.
  • Forgetting the reporting window — the customer-protection benefit hinges on the three-working-day rule; missing it changes the liability outcome.
  • Treating the cyber security policy as the IT policy — the RBI requires a separate, board-approved cyber security policy.
  • Quoting outdated figures — reporting timelines and thresholds are revised periodically, so verify the current numbers against the official notification rather than memorising stale ones.

Frequently Asked Questions

What is the difference between phishing and vishing in banking fraud?

Phishing uses fake emails, websites or links to trick customers into entering their credentials. Vishing uses voice calls, where a fraudster impersonates a bank or RBI official to extract OTPs, PINs or card details. Both are forms of social engineering and both are typically prosecuted under Section 66D of the IT Act 2000 for cheating by personation using a computer resource.

Which IT Act 2000 section covers identity theft and OTP misuse?

Section 66C of the IT Act 2000 deals specifically with identity theft, including the fraudulent or dishonest use of another person's password, electronic signature, OTP or unique identification feature. It is frequently charged alongside Section 66D in personation-based banking fraud. For the precise punishment in force, confirm the latest reading of the section, as penalties can be updated by amendment.

What is the role of CERT-In in banking cyber security?

CERT-In is the national nodal agency under the Ministry of Electronics and Information Technology that responds to cyber security incidents, issues alerts and advisories, and coordinates incident handling across sectors. Banks must report cyber incidents in line with CERT-In directions and the RBI framework. Together these ensure timely detection, escalation and remediation of attacks.

What is zero liability for customers in unauthorised banking transactions?

Under the RBI Customer Protection circular of 2017, a customer has zero liability when an unauthorised transaction results from bank negligence or a system fault, or from third-party fraud reported within three working days of the bank's communication. Beyond that window, liability becomes limited and rises with the delay. Reporting promptly on helpline 1930 or to the bank is therefore essential.

How quickly must banks reverse a disputed unauthorised transaction?

In eligible cases under the customer-protection rules, banks are required to credit the disputed amount to the customer's account within ten working days of being notified, without waiting for the investigation to conclude. This shadow credit protects the customer's funds while the matter is examined. Always confirm the exact eligibility conditions against the latest RBI circular.

Is the IT Act 2000 enough to prosecute all banking cyber crimes?

The IT Act 2000 is the primary law, but banking cyber crimes are often prosecuted alongside provisions of the general criminal law dealing with cheating and forgery. The IT Act supplies the computer-specific offences, while broader statutes cover the underlying fraud. For exam purposes, focus on mapping each scenario to the correct IT Act section first.
